How To Write Resume For Chancel Choir Director

  • Highlight your passion for choral music and your commitment to leading a choir.
  • Showcase your experience in planning and executing rehearsals, and your ability to motivate and inspire choir members.
  • Demonstrate your knowledge of choral repertoire and your ability to select and prepare music that is appropriate for the choir and the occasion.
  • Emphasize your interpersonal and communication skills, and your ability to work effectively with choir members, other musicians, and church staff.

Essential Experience Highlights for a Strong Chancel Choir Director Resume

Crafting a standout Chancel Choir Director resume? Incorporate these key responsibilities and accomplishments into your experience section to make a lasting impression.
  • Led and directed a choir of 30+ members in various musical styles.
  • Planned and executed weekly rehearsals, ensuring the choirs technical proficiency and musical interpretation.
  • Coordinated with the church’s music team to enhance worship services and special events.
  • Developed and implemented a curriculum for choir members to improve vocal technique and music literacy.
  • Recruited and trained new choir members, fostering a positive and supportive choral community.
  • Collaborated with the church’s leadership to ensure the choirs alignment with the church’s mission and values.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Chancel Choir Director

  • What are the qualifications for becoming a Chancel Choir Director?

    Most Chancel Choir Directors have a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Music, with a focus on choral conducting. They also typically have several years of experience singing in a choir and conducting ensembles.

  • What are the responsibilities of a Chancel Choir Director?

    Chancel Choir Directors are responsible for leading and directing the choir, planning and executing rehearsals, selecting and preparing music, and working with the church’s music team to enhance worship services and special events.

  • What are the challenges of being a Chancel Choir Director?

    Some of the challenges of being a Chancel Choir Director include working with a variety of personalities, motivating and inspiring choir members, and dealing with the occasional conflict or disagreement.

  • What are the rewards of being a Chancel Choir Director?

    The rewards of being a Chancel Choir Director include making a positive impact on the lives of choir members, sharing the joy of music with others, and helping to lead worship services that are meaningful and inspiring.

  • What is the average salary for a Chancel Choir Director?

    The average salary for a Chancel Choir Director varies depending on the size of the church and the experience of the director. However, most Chancel Choir Directors earn between $30,000 and $60,000 per year.
